Best Times for Pruning
While many tree care tasks can be performed year-round, it's important to understand that pruning should typically be done during certain seasons for best results. Spring pruning, for instance, is ideal for many trees as it promotes robust growth during the warmer months. It's a time when trees are budding and their sap is rising, so they recover from cuts quicker. On the contrary, fall trimming can aid trees in preparing for the dormant winter season, reducing the chance of damage from harsh weather conditions. However, always consider the type of tree before deciding when to prune. Some species, such as flowering trees, may have unique requirements. Ultimately, understanding the best pruning seasons enhances your tree's health and longevity.
Master Trimming Methods
Now that you're familiar with the best times for pruning, let's explore how to trim your trees effectively. Tree shaping is more than mere aesthetics; it helps guarantee your trees remain healthy and live longer. Make sure to use well-maintained, sharp tools to prevent unintended harm and note that precise cuts are essential.
Begin by locating dead or diseased branches. These need to be your primary targets as they can damage the health of the tree. Then, assess the tree's structure and symmetry. Steer clear of cutting large branches; rather, concentrate on smaller ones that may be cut without impacting the tree's overall stability. Finally, never cut too close to the tree base as it might lead to decay. Remember, the objective is strong, balanced trees.

Managing Tree Ailments
Just as pests can put at risk the health of your trees, various diseases also create substantial hazards. Correct disease identification is critical in establishing the best course of action. Frequent diseases consist of root rot, leaf spots, and fire blight, each presenting unique symptoms. Upon seeing discoloration, abnormal formations, or abrupt drooping, it's necessary to consult a professional for a comprehensive diagnosis. After identifying the disease, it's time to explore treatment options. Relative to the disease type, these may involve pruning, administering targeted remedies, or in extreme cases, tree removal. Don't forget, early detection and quick treatment are key to managing tree diseases properly and preserving the health of your trees. Remain alert and be sure to seek expert advice when in doubt.

The Essential Nature of Adequate Nourishment: Feeding Your Trees
To guarantee the health and longevity of your trees, providing them with proper nutrition is essential. Like all living things, trees must have a proper mix of nutrients to grow optimally. They require a mix of essential nutrients, which they usually absorb from the soil. However, urban soil often lacks these vital nutrients, making fertilizing a vital part of arboreal care.
Get to know tree nutritional needs and learn the correct fertilizing approaches. Utilize a slow-release fertilizer to steadily provide nutrients to the tree's roots, supporting healthier growth. The timing is critical; generally, early spring and fall are the optimal times to fertilize trees. Don't forget, wrong fertilizing can lead to nutrient burn or shortage. Therefore, aim for balance in your tree's feeding program.
Understanding Weather: Managing Tree Care in Sarasota's Climate
Along with proper nutrition, it's vital to understand Sarasota's unique climate and adjust your tree care practices accordingly. Trees can be significantly affected by the constant high humidity, which commonly causes fungal problems. Make sure to regularly check your trees for signs of disease, particularly after heavy rainfall.
The seasonal storms in Sarasota have a significant impact in maintaining healthy trees. From summer downpours to winter cold snaps, these weather patterns can strain trees, leaving them at higher risk of damage and disease. It's vital to trim away weak branches and confirm trees are properly supported before storm season arrives.
Finding the Right Tree Specialist: A Guide for Sarasota Residents
Want to know how to pick a trustworthy tree specialist in Sarasota? It's crucial to consider certification standards and service reviews. Professional arborists have received intensive training and meet industry standards, ensuring they're ready to manage your tree care needs efficiently. Review whether candidates have ISA (International Society of Arboriculture) or TCIA (Tree Care Industry Association) certifications. These constitute recognized credentials in the field. Moreover, pay attention to service reviews. Client feedback gives understanding of the specialist's professionalism.
